About Ruddell Group

Ruddell Group acquires, develops, and operates light industrial real estate throughout the Southeastern United States. Our focus is on industrial parks and buildings generally under 100,000 square feet serving growing; Light manufacturers, Advanced manufacturers, Assemblers, Regional distributors, and Business-to-business service companies. These users typically occupy between 20,000 and 100,000 square feet and require flexible industrial space with combinations of office, warehouse, showroom, service areas, outdoor storage, specialized utilities, and room for expansion.
